An RFID-Based Remote Supervisory System of an Experimental Production System
The RFID technology can help the production managers to track and monitor the production process of a single product, which will greatly support the accurate supervisory control of discrete manufacturing systems. Based on our previous work 7, we apply the RFID technology to the Internet-based remote supervisory control of an experimental one-of-a-kind production system. In this paper, we present the fundamental technologies of RFID-based data acquisition, data communication and remote supervisory control for this system. Experiment was done to verify the feasibility of these technologies.
